| I doubt it. The gloss of a paint is determined by the ratio of vehicle to pigment and the types of pigment. You won't find more of the same kind of vehicle as in the original at the local paint store. Even if you did, the higher quality paints use pigments with needle shaped particles that are very hard to make more glossy. Mixing in a high gloss latex enamel might work, but the vehicles could be different and not mix well.
You may find a mildew additive at the paint store. |
